Embrace Artichokes for Gut Health
- Artichokes are rich in inulin, a great prebiotic fiber, especially the hearts and young leaves.
- Eat globe artichoke stems as they are full of fiber and inulin, common in Italy.
- When eating artichokes, scrape the leaves with your teeth to get the meat, but avoid eating the whole leaves unless they are baby artichokes.
- Roast baby artichokes with olive oil and garlic, saute them, or bread them with tapioca flour, or make a lectin-free artichoke dip.
- Buy frozen, canned, or brined artichoke hearts, but check canned and brined labels for sugar content.
